I like the drop. I just dropped my 01 Civic about the same with sportlines and tokico blues and anymore and I would be scraping. Too many people overlower their cars with just springs. If you are gonna go low it should be with coil overs. Sport Compact Car did an excellent article on suspension geometry and it said that many cars handling get worse when the drop is too low. Some cars (Nissan Sentra) perform better at stock ride height. Just some food for thought.
